Creamy Chicken Salad Sandwich

Creamy Chicken Salad Sandwich: Your Quick, Comfort Meal Delight

This Creamy Chicken Salad Sandwich is a quick and satisfying lunch option, ready in just 15 minutes.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ings: 2 sandwiches
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Salad
  • 2 cups Cooked Chicken, shredded Using rotisserie chicken adds flavor with minimal effort.
  • 1/2 cup Mayonnaise Swap with Greek yogurt for a lighter option.
  • 1/4 cup Diced Celery Make sure the dice is uniform for consistent texture.
  • 1/4 cup Diced Onion Choose a mild variety for a gentle bite.
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on Mustard Feel free to experiment with different mustards.
  • Salt and Pepper Adjust to your taste for the perfect balance.
For Serving
  • Lettuce Leaves Use this as a fresh, low-carb base.
  • Bread or Rolls Choose warm, toasted options for a delightful texture contrast.

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• fork
  • Spoon

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a large mixing bowl, add the cooked chicken, mayonnaise, diced celery, diced onion, and Dijon mustard. Fold gently until mixed.
  2. With a fork, gently mix the salad for about 1-2 minutes until a uniform consistency is achieved.
  3. Sprinkle in salt and pepper to taste, then mix again until well incorporated.
  4. Lay crisp lettuce leaves on a plate, or select your favorite bread for a heartier option.
  5. Scoop the creamy chicken salad onto your chosen base, spreading it evenly for a satisfying bite.
  6. Optionally garnish with fresh herbs, sliced avocado, or paprika. Serve immediately or store covered for later.

Notes

Feel free to make your creamy chicken salad a day in advance for enhanced flavors.
